Guile programming language - Definition and Overview

Guile is the GNU Project's implementation of the Scheme programming language. A major design goal was to make it easy to embed Guile in other applications, allowing those applications to provide Scheme as a scripting language.

It was envisaged that Guile would allow an application to be scripted in multiple languages, by dynamically translating to Scheme, but until recently no translators existed.

Despite the enthusiasm of its users and developers, many novice programmers find Scheme intimidating. Guile, despite its many benefits, struggles for mainstream acceptance among GNU/Linux developers and the software world in general.
